OverView

Evocative and lyrical, On Each Side follows the interconnected lives of several characters who are affected by the building of the Rosario-Victoria Bridge in Argentina - a gargantuan, modern undertaking that links two Argentinean cities. On Each Side is the story of a bridge that not only traverses a river but spans the traditional and the modern, the past and the future.
